Home Incite The incite project aims to improve current approaches for cancer immunotherapy by generating more robust and active memory phenotypes of anti cancer t cells, such as car t or tcr transgenic t cells. The incite project brings together 7 european partners. the project will be carried out over 52 months, from september 2019 to december 2023, with a total budget of € 17.4 m including € 13.3 m funding from the european union’s horizon 2020 research and innovation programme.
